**Finance Review — Churn in the Brindlewood Pilot**

Churn in the Brindlewood pilot reached 11.4% in the second month, well above the 7% modelled. Exit surveys point to onboarding friction rather than pricing. Retention spend per saved account remains within tolerance, but heads of department should treat the pilot's revenue forecast as provisional. Our response depends on decisions recorded in the note that follows.

board note of yahig-yahif: Silmirox Works plans to raise the Aldius list price by 18.5 percent in January. The steering committee signed off on a budget of $141.9 million for Project Tamix. The renewal with Eliysek Logistics closes at $114.1 million a year, 18.9 percent below the last contract. Project Gordor slips by a full year because of the supplier delay.

Hey — handing off the Quillseek autocomplete issue before my rotation ends. Index rebuilds on the suggestion shards are taking ~40 minutes, up from 8, and p95 lookup latency crept past 300ms. Pretty sure it's the new fuzzy-prefix expansion doubling term counts, but I haven't confirmed. Don't ship the 4.2 release until someone signs off. My notes, timings, and the rollback plan are on the page below.

wiki page, bagef-yajof: https://sentry.sivrelcloud.corp/board

## Tuning

The receipt mailer (Almsgate) batches donation receipts and sends through the Thornquay relay. On-call: if the queue backs up, resist the urge to crank batch size — the relay rate-limits per connection, and bigger batches just mean bigger retries. Scale worker count first, then shorten the flush interval. Dedupe window must stay longer than the retry horizon or donors get duplicate receipts, which generates tickets. All knobs live in one place and are read at worker start. Current production values follow.

tuning table, kajop-yafof:
QUOTAS = {
    "wenath": 10,
    "ulaael": 5,
}

## Service Account: reminder-runner

Owner: Platform team at Bristlecone Health Systems.

Purpose: nightly job that sends appointment reminders for the Larkfield Clinic scheduler. Runs at 02:00 local, retries twice, then pages on-call.

Scope: read-only on appointments, send-only on the Chirp notification service. No patient record access.

Rotation: quarterly. If reminders stop, check job logs first, then credential validity. The key currently in use is shown below.

app token of faduf-fahap = qvz11-oVDfodQjTcO